1. Engine stalling 2. Headlight fogging 3. Ground clearance 4. Timing belt snapping - though I am personally aware of only one person who faced this issue & that's our Bhpian "desideep" 5. Fog lamp charges - case in point being Rajashree Coimbatore 6. Steering rack issues - again "desideep" seems to be having some problems, has any one else also faced such issues? 1, 2, and 3 are specific to the Figo i think. The headlights are not sufficient for highway drives at night but i really dont think Ford would take this up. They would just say that they meet safety standards as per ARAI. Not sure if all have the fogging issue. Item 6 is common to all their cars. Large number of owners with the Ikon Fusion and Fiesta have had them changed under warranty. |
I think the most disturbing and dangerous is the engine stalling due to its sheer unpredictability. This is one thing Ford needs to accept and do a voluntary call back for solutions. The fact that they still try to project this as a one off incident is disturbing. Thanks for your initiative. Steering rack was replaced in my car. When rotating the steering wheel end to end (right to left or vice versa) you get a "patak, patak" sound (this sound differs). Sometimes feel that your steering rotation cross a "step" or "groove" kind of feeling. |
